robot/ˈrəʊbɒt/n. 1 a machine with a human appearance or functioning like a human 机器人 2 a machine capable of carrying out a complex series of actions automatically (能自动完成系列复杂操作的)自动机器;自动控制装置 3 a person who works mechanically and efficiently but insensitively 机械而高效工作的人 4 S. Afr. an automatic traffic signal [南非]自动交通信号灯 □ robotic /-ˈbɒtik/ adj.□ robotically /-ˈbɒtik(ə)li/ adv.□ robotize v. tr. (also 亦作 -ise)□ robotization /-ˈzeiʃ(ə)n/ n. (also 亦作 -isation)[Czech (used in K. Čapek's play R.U.R. (Rossum's Universal Robots), 1920), from robota ‘forced labour’] |
